Ratchet & Clank: Tools of Destruction (PS3)
4.5/5
review by: Gaz Deaves

Ratchet and Clank have been hailed as the saviours of PlayStation 3 this Xmas, and rightly so - they've arrived just in the nick of time with an instant classic and a much needed boost for Sony's ailing console.

This PS3 debut sticks to the formula that worked so well in previous Ratchet games: the solid platform action is supported by bright, colourful graphics, witty dialogue and vehicle-based minigames for variety. The characters are engaging and the voice acting is excellent, but the real star of the show is the ACME-style arsenal of comedy weapons including a deadly disco ball and a gun that shoots bees.

Some older gamers may be turned off by the kid-friendly visuals, but the action is grown-up enough and the bright colours make a welcome change from gloomy pre-Xmas weather. A must-have for PS3 owners this year.
